A quick definition of child with disabilities:

A child with disabilities is a young person who needs extra help because of a physical or mental condition. This can include problems with hearing, seeing, speaking, learning, or moving. The law says that these children have the right to special education and services to help them succeed in school and in life. A more thorough explanation:

A child with disabilities is a child who requires special education or related services due to mental retardation, hearing, language, or visual impairment, serious emotional disturbance, or another health impairment or specific learning disability. This definition is under the Individuals with Disabilities Education Act.

Examples of disabilities that may require special education or related services include:

  • A child who is deaf or hearing-impaired
  • A child who is blind or visually disabled
  • A child who is mentally retarded
  • A child who has a serious emotional disturbance
  • A child who has a specific learning disability

These examples illustrate how a child with disabilities may require special education or related services to help them learn and succeed in school. It is important for schools to provide these services to ensure that children with disabilities have equal access to education.
